USA CONFIDENT OF RUGBY LEAGUE WORLD CUP QUALIFICATION
From Phil Caplan
The USA Tomahawks are not feeling any added pressure going into the all or nothing showdown with Jamaica in the final game of the 2013 Rugby League World Cup Atlantic Zone Qualifiers in Philadelphia this Sunday.
The winner will advance to the 2013 World Cup in England and Wales and in...

From Phil Caplan
Italy, Lebanon, Russia and Serbia have unveiled their squads for next month’s 2013 Rugby League World Cup European Zone Qualifiers.
Joint-captained by Anthony Minichello and Cameran Cirarldo, the Italian’s kick off the round robin tournament when they host Russia in Padova on the 15th October. Vice president Fabio Di Pietro noted that being on the road to the World stage is a massive...
